This is one if the best boardwalks in California on the beautiful Santa Cruz beach. The vendors are plenty and there are quite number of rides. As it is most popular with the tourists, it could get busy during summer months or weekends. Everything costs little bit more here and parking could be a challenge. The access to the beach is easy just few steps away from the boardwalk. The view during sunset is quite nice.
Fun tourist place to visit. The Santa Cruz Boardwalk is an iconic California site. There are roller coasters, haunted house, arcades, food - all with a view of the beach. It's a gorgeous setting. In the winter, they have ice skating and most of the roller coasters and food stands are closed. In the summer and up until the early fall, everything is running. Definitely a must see attraction
